A new one-pot synthetic route to achieve the preparation of hydroxy and amine binaphthyl and biphenanthryl aryls is here reported. This approach involves the reaction of 1,4-bromoiodobenzene, 4,4′-diiodobiphenyl, and 1,4- and 1,5-diiodonaphthalene with the anions of 2-naphthylamine, 2-naphthol, and 9-phenanthrylamine under irradiation in liquid ammonia. The reactions proceed to afford triaryl derivatives in moderate to good yields (∼45% of 1,4-phenylene- and 1,4-naphthylene-1,1′-dinaphthalen-2-ols as well as 1,4-phenylene-1,1′-dinaphthalen-2-amine and 10,10′-diphenanthren-9-amine). Lower yields (27%) of polyaryl derivatives are obtained by reaction of 4,4′-diiodobiphenyl with anions of 2-naphthol and 9-phenanthrylamine.  相似文献

以R-联萘酚为原料合成了R-(1,1′-二萘基)-20-冠-6,并将其涂敷于C18硅胶(平均粒径5μm,孔径120nm)上制成了可用于高效液相色谱手性拆分的R-(1,1′-二萘基)-20-冠-6冠醚固定相(CSP).在以pH=2的高氯酸溶液为流动相,流速为0.1mL·min-1,柱温为25℃的条件下,研究了CSP对9种α-氨基酸对映体的拆分能力.实验结果表明,有5种手性氨基酸(缬氨酸、苯甘氨酸、对羟基苯甘氨酸、谷氨酸、色氨酸)得到不同程度的拆分,说明CSP能对手性氨基酸进行一定的拆分.  相似文献

Reaction of hydrazine hydrate with aroyl chloride and ammonium thiocyanate under the condition of solid-liquid phase transfer catalysis using polyethylene glycol-600 (PEG-600) as the catalyst yielded 1, 6-diaroyldithiohydrazodicarbonamides 3a—3h in good to excellent yield.  相似文献

A new synthetic route to 2,2′,3,3′‐BTDA (where BTDA is benzophenonetetracarboxylic dianhydride), an isomer of 2,3′,3′,4′‐BTDA and 3,3′,4,4′‐BTDA, is described. Single‐crystal X‐ray diffraction analysis of 2,2′,3,3′‐BTDA has shown that this dianhydride has a bent and noncoplanar structure. The polymerizations of 2,2′,3,3′‐BTDA with 4,4′‐oxydianiline (ODA) and 4,4′‐bis(4‐aminophenoxy)benzene (TPEQ) have been investigated with a conventional two‐step process. A trend of cyclic oligomers forming in the reaction of 2,2′,3,3′‐BTDA and ODA has been found and characterized with IR, NMR, matrix‐assisted laser desorption/ionization time‐of‐flight mass spectrometry, and elemental analyses. Films based on 2,2′,3,3′‐BTDA/TPEQ can only be obtained from corresponding polyimide (PI) solutions prepared by chemical imidization because those from their polyamic acids by thermal imidization are brittle. PIs from 2,2′,3,3′‐BTDA have lower inherent viscosities and worse thermal and mechanical properties than the corresponding 2,3′,3′,4′‐BTDA‐ and 3,3′,4,4′‐BTDA‐based PIs. PIs from 2,2′,3,3′‐BTDA and 2,3′,3′,4′‐BTDA are amorphous, whereas those from 3,3′,4,4′‐BTDA have some crystallinity, according to wide‐angle X‐ray diffraction. Furthermore, PIs from 2,2′,3,3′‐BTDA have better solubility, higher glass‐transition temperatures, and higher melt viscosity than those from 2,3′,3′,4′‐BTDA and 3,3′,4,4′‐BTDA. Model compounds have been prepared to explain the order of the glass‐transition temperatures found in the isomeric PI series. The isomer effects on the PI properties are discussed. © 2004 Wiley Periodicals, Inc. J Polym Sci Part A: Polym Chem 42: 2130–2144, 2004  相似文献

The effect of solvent on the curing reactions of PMDA/ODA polyamic acids has been investigated using Fourier transform (FT)-Raman spectroscopy. Films of different thicknesses were cured by: (1) doctor blading 15% solids solutions onto glass slides, (2) removing all but the bound NMP, and (3) removing all the N-methypyrrolidinone (NMP). The rate of cure and final degree of conversion of the PMDA/ODA polyamic acid to polyimide increased substantially in the presence of NMP, and this effect was attributed to the plasticizing effect of the solvent. Below a critical solvent concentration, which was estimated to be approximately 40% of the NMP concentration in the bound-solvent limit, the rate of imidization slowed down considerably. Comparison of FT-Raman data for PMDA/ODA polyamic acid: (1) in solution in NMP, (2) complexed with NMP in the solid state, and (3) in the solid state after all the NMP had been removed with water, indicated that intermolecular interactions were greatest in the latter case and weakest in solution. Spectra of PMDA/ODA in NMP solution provide strong evidence for binding of NMP to the amide carbonyl in solution. © 1993 John Wiley & Sons, Inc.  相似文献

The Raman polarized and vibrational Raman optical activity (VROA) backward spectra are simulated for a series of 2,2′‐substituted 1,1′‐binaphthyl compounds presenting a variety of torsion angles between the two naphthalene rings. The substitution prevents free rotation along this torsion angle and the chirality of these compounds is thus called atropisomerism. However, the rotation is not completely frozen so that two different conformations, namely cisoid and transoid, are found and their Raman and VROA signatures are studied. As expected, the Raman spectra are not very sensitive whereas the VROA spectra present more complex patterns, which evolve as a function of the torsion angle between the two naphthalene groups. In particular, our analysis shows that some modes can be used as a probe for the determination of the torsion angle of these molecules in solution. The contributions of both invariants to the VROA backward intensity are also assessed.  相似文献

以玻碳电极(GCE)为基底,采用恒电位法沉积一层普鲁士蓝(PB),然后将苝四甲酸二酐衍生物(PTC-NH2)自组装到其表面,形成既带氨基功能团,又可有效防止PB渗漏的导电膜.通过静电吸附和共价键合作用固定纳米金和辣根过氧化物酶(HRP)的复合物,从而制得性能优良的过氧化氢(H2O2)生物传感器.采用循环伏安法(CV)和计时电流法,考察了传感器的电化学性能.实验表明,本传感器具有灵敏度高、线性范围宽、检出限低、稳定性好、抗干扰能力强等特点.其线性范围为2.0×10-6~1.4×10-3mol/L;检出限为8.3×10-7mol/L(S/N=3).  相似文献

EDTA冠醚衍生物——Ⅷ.两个长桥链双冠醚的合成   总被引:1,自引:0,他引:1  
前文报道的由EDTA桥联的水溶性双冠醚,虽然对碱土金属离子的配位有其特点,但可能是由于桥键不够长和二个刚性苯环的存在,桥键上两个羧甲基不但不起配位协同作用,反而阻碍了两个冠醚环的靠近,从而未显示出预期的高络合特性。为此,我们按下式合成了两个更长桥键的双冠醚1和2:  相似文献
